Turning points
The lead changed hands 11 times.
The Boston Celtics trailed by as many as 2.5 games on December 9, 1975.
The Boston Celtics took first place for good on December 14, 1975.
The Boston Celtics won 9 games in a row from December 5, 1975 to December 20, 1975, the longest run of the race.
The Philadelphia 76ers led by 2.5 games as late as December 11, 1975.
The Boston Celtics went 10-2 from March 18, 1976 to April 2, 1976, turning a lead of 2 games into a lead of 7.5 games.
The top two ended the day within one game of each other on 57 of the 150 days played.
Six teams held first place.
The Boston Celtics spent 128 of the season's 172 charted days in first place.
